Galois::Runtime::anonymous_namespace{ParallelWork.h} Namespace Reference

Classes

class  LoopStatistics
class  LoopStatistics< false >
class  AbortHandler
class  ForEachWork
struct  WOnEach

Functions

template<typename WLTy , typename RangeTy , typename FunctionTy >
void for_each_impl (const RangeTy &range, FunctionTy f, const char *loopname)
template<typename FunctionTy >
void on_each_impl (FunctionTy fn, const char *loopname=0)
template<typename FunctionTy >
void on_each_simple_impl (FunctionTy fn, const char *loopname=0)
 on each executor with simple barrier.

Function Documentation

template<typename WLTy , typename RangeTy , typename FunctionTy >
void Galois::Runtime::anonymous_namespace{ParallelWork.h}::for_each_impl ( const RangeTy &  range,
FunctionTy  f,
const char *  loopname 
) [inline]
template<typename FunctionTy >
void Galois::Runtime::anonymous_namespace{ParallelWork.h}::on_each_impl ( FunctionTy  fn,
const char *  loopname = 0 
) [inline]
template<typename FunctionTy >
void Galois::Runtime::anonymous_namespace{ParallelWork.h}::on_each_simple_impl ( FunctionTy  fn,
const char *  loopname = 0 
) [inline]

on each executor with simple barrier.


Generated on 2 Nov 2013 for Galois by  doxygen 1.6.1